Normal Operation and Fault Conditions

WARNING: This page is about a different car, the 2018 Lincoln Navigator. However, it is still accessible from the selected car via links, so may be relevant.

The RCM monitors all deployable device and sensor circuits for a signal cross coupled (short) between components. Signal cross coupled DTCs are present when one or both circuits of a component are shorted to one or both circuits of another component. Signal cross coupled DTCs do not set when the circuits of a single device are shorted together, a different DTC is present (for example, a DTC for circuit resistance below threshold). The RCM sends a message to the IPC to illuminate the airbag warning indicator. When a normal loop fault is present (one loop is either shorted to battery/ground, open circuit or low resistance), then signal cross coupled diagnostics are not active. Once the normal loop fault is repaired, the signal cross coupled diagnostics resume. 

PPT AE RCM DTC FAULT TRIGGER CONDITIONS

DTC Description Fault Trigger Conditions
B0001:2B Driver Frontal Stage 1 Deployment Control: Signal Cross Coupled If the RCM detects a short between the driver airbag stage 1 circ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B0002:2B Driver Frontal Stage 2 Deployment Control: Signal Cross Coupled If the RCM detects a short between the driver airbag stage 2 circ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B0004:2B Driver Knee Bolster Deployment Control: Signal Cross Coupled If the RCM detects a short between the driver lower airbag circ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B0010:2B Passenger Frontal Stage 1 Deployment Control: Signal Cross Coupled If the RCM detects a short between the passenger airbag stage 1 circ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B0011:2B Passenger Frontal Stage 2 Deployment Control: Signal Cross Coupled If the RCM detects a short between the passenger airbag stage 2 circ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B0050:2B Driver Seatbelt Sensor: Signal Cross Coupled If the RCM detects a short between the driver seatbelt buckle switch circ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B0052:2B Passenger Seatbelt Sensor: Signal Cross Coupled If the RCM detects a short between the passenger seatbelt buckle switch circ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B0070:2B Driver Seatbelt Pretensioner "A" Deployment Control: Signal Cross Coupled If the RCM detects a short between the driver seatbelt anchor pretensioner circ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B0072:2B Passenger Seatbelt Pretensioner "A" Deployment Control: Signal Cross Coupled If the RCM detects a short between the passenger seatbelt anchor pretensioner circ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B007E:2B Driver Seatbelt Pretensioner "C" Deployment Control: Signal Cross Coupled If the RCM detects a short between the driver seatbelt retractor pretensioner circ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B007F:2B Passenger Seatbelt Pretensioner "C" Deployment Control: Signal Cross Coupled If the RCM detects a short between the passenger seatbelt retractor pretensioner circ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B0082:2B Passenger Seatbelt Load Limiter Deployment Control: Signal Cross Coupled If the RCM detects a short between the passenger seatbelt load limiter circ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B00B5:2B Driver Seat Track Position Restraints Sensor: Signal Cross Coupled If the RCM detects a short between the driver seat track position sensor circ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B00C5:2B Passenger Seat Track Position Restraints Sensor: Signal Cross Coupled If the RCM detects a short between the passenger seat track position sensor circ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B11CF:2B Passenger Frontal Airbag Canister Vent: Signal Cross Coupled If the RCM detects a short between the passenger airbag canister vent circ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B1404:2B Driver Side Airbag Deployment Control: Signal Cross Coupled If the RCM detects a short between the driver side airbag circ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B1405:2B Driver Curtain Deployment Control 1: Signal Cross Coupled If the RCM detects a short between the left side air curtain circ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B1407:2B Passenger Side Airbag Deployment Control: Signal Cross Coupled If the RCM detects a short between the front passenger side airbag circ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B1408:2B Passenger Curtain Deployment Control 1: Signal Cross Coupled If the RCM detects a short between the right side air curtain circ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B1413:2B Driver Frontal Restraints Sensor: Signal Cross Coupled If the RCM detects a short between the left frontal restraints sensor circ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B1414:2B Driver Side Restraints Sensor 1: Signal Cross Coupled If the RCM detects a short between the right C-pillar or driver front door restraints sensor circ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B1417:2B Right Frontal Restraints Sensor: Signal Cross Coupled If the RCM detects a short between the right frontal restraints sensor circ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
B1418:2B Passenger Side Restraints Sensor 1: Signal Cross Coupled If the RCM detects a short between the left second row or passenger front door restraints sensor circuits and the circuits of another SRS component, it sets this DTC and the DTC of the corresponding SRS component.
